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Односторонняя интеграция систем. / 10 сообщений из 10, страница 1 из 1
26.11.2013, 14:33
    #38478282
Jaffar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Добрый день.
Суть вопроса в следующем.

Предстоит интеграция основной системы предприятия (ОСП) с купленной CRM системой.

Под громким словом интеграция понимается:
1.Первоначальный импорт данных из ОСП в систему CRM.
2.периодическое(1 раз в день) освежение данных в базе CRM данными из ОСП.

Данные идут только в 1 сторону ОСП --> CRM.
Под "освежением" данных понимается:
- вставка новых данных, появившихся в ОСП(напр. появился новый клиент)
- обновление атрибутов существующих объектов(напр. клиент поменял ФИО или пол).
- удаление данных из CRM, которых нет в ОСП.
СУБД Orcale.

Хотел бы спросить есть ли какие-нить книжки, статьи, очерки и т.п по теории интеграции информационных систем в данном ключе.
Практический опыт немножко есть, но хотелось бы узнать как ЭТО делают "правильно", почерпнуть какие-то свежие и здравые идеи.
...
Рейтинг: 0 / 0
26.11.2013, 14:57
    #38478346
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Ставят GoldenGate или IBPR, определяют правила трансформации данных (поскольку я не верю,
что структуры этих БД совпадают) и... всё, телемаркет.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
26.11.2013, 17:12
    #38478645
_мод
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
JaffarСУБД Orcale.
dblink и триггеры или view
...
Рейтинг: 0 / 0
27.11.2013, 05:53
    #38479234
Jaffar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Dimitry SibiryakovСтавят GoldenGate или IBPR, определяют правила трансформации данных (поскольку я не верю,
что структуры этих БД совпадают) и... всё, телемаркет.


GoldenGate или IBPR понятно.

_модJaffarСУБД Orcale.
dblink и триггеры или view

это-то конечно, но как быть с теорией?
меня больше теоретическая часть интересует.
...
Рейтинг: 0 / 0
27.11.2013, 11:12
    #38479434
LSV
LSV
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
но хотелось бы узнать как ЭТО делают "правильно"Понятия "правильно" не существует.
Существует только "целесообразно".
...
Рейтинг: 0 / 0
27.11.2013, 11:30
    #38479473
_мод
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Jaffarэто-то конечно, но как быть с теорией?
Ее нет, только best practics:
1. сначала view на чужие таблицы
2 если 1 никак, то репликация в триггерах
3 если 2 никак, то репликация процедурой
вот и вся теория
...
Рейтинг: 0 / 0
27.11.2013, 12:05
    #38479569
Jaffar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
_мод,

слишком у вас все просто.

на практике дела обстоят сложнее.
Например модели данных имеют разную структуру.

В 1 БД свойство вынесено в отдельный справочник,
а в другой просто прописано в виде СТБ.

или

Атрибут в 1 БД трансформируется в несколько атрибутов в другой БД или наоборот.

или же

некоторое свойство во 2БД получается как функция от набора свойств первой БД.

или

в 1БД это 1 объект (напр. клиенты),
а в другой - этот объект разбит на несколько (напр. ЮЛ, ФЛ, КО и т.п.)

и т.д.

ПО большому счету встает вопрос приемов совмещения двух моделей представления данных, а не технических аспектов реализации.

есть же теория проектирования БД.
должна быть теория интеграции или какие-то статьи и т.п.

чтобы не изобретать велосипед.
...
Рейтинг: 0 / 0
27.11.2013, 12:16
    #38479601
_мод
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Jaffarслишком у вас все просто.
Технология действительно проста, а вот алгоритмическая реализация того, о чем вы говорите, действительно м.б. очень сложной.
Но тут уж ничего не поделаешь
...
Рейтинг: 0 / 0
27.11.2013, 14:05
    #38479872
Dimitry Sibiryakov
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
JaffarНапример модели данных имеют разную структуру.
Именно поэтому вышеназванные репликаторы позволяют производить задаваемую пользователем
трансформацию данных, а не тупое перекачивание.
Posted via ActualForum NNTP Server 1.5
...
Рейтинг: 0 / 0
27.11.2013, 14:49
    #38479974
Jaffar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Односторонняя интеграция систем.
Dimitry SibiryakovИменно поэтому вышеназванные репликаторы позволяют производить задаваемую пользователем
трансформацию данных, а не тупое перекачивание.


э-э-э,
зная нашу контору - уверен что придется делать все своими ручками и ножками.
...
Рейтинг: 0 / 0
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Односторонняя интеграция систем. / 10 сообщений из 10,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]